Green Solvents and Bio-solvents Market Forecasts to 2030 – Global Analysis By Type (Bio-Alcohols, Bio-Glycols, Bio-Diols, Lactate Esters and Other Types), Raw Material, Application, End User and By Geography

According to Stratistics MRC, the Global Green Solvents and Bio-solvents Market is accounted for $2.19 billion in 2024 and is expected to reach $3.66 billion by 2030 growing at a CAGR of 8.9% during the forecast period. Green solvents and bio-solvents are eco-friendly substitutes for traditional solvents that are intended to lessen detrimental effects on ecosystems and human health. Green solvents are made to reduce toxicity and contamination, or they come from sustainable sources. Plant oils, sugars, and agricultural waste are examples of renewable biological resources that are used to make bio-solvents, a subset of green solvents. Both kinds are frequently utilised to promote sustainability goals, reduce carbon footprints, and comply with eco-friendly standards in sectors including cleaning, coatings, and medicines.

Covid-19 Impact

The COVID-19 pandemic disrupted the global green solvents and bio-solvents market due to supply chain interruptions and reduced industrial activity. Lockdowns and restrictions caused a decline in demand from sectors like automotive and construction, which are major consumers of these solvents. However, the increased focus on hygiene and cleaning boosted the demand for eco-friendly cleaning products, partially offsetting the decline. The crisis also heightened environmental awareness, driving interest in sustainable and green solutions. Post-pandemic recovery is expected to accelerate market growth as industries prioritize sustainability in their operations.

The lactate esters segment is expected to be the largest during the forecast period

The lactate esters segment is expected to account for the largest market share during the forecast period, due to their eco-friendly properties. Derived from renewable sources like lactic acid, they offer a biodegradable alternative to traditional petroleum-based solvents. These esters are increasingly used in industries such as paints, coatings, and personal care products. Their low toxicity and high efficiency make them a preferred choice for sustainable formulations. As environmental regulations tighten, the demand for lactate esters is expected to grow, fuelling the shift toward more sustainable solvent solutions.

Key Developments:

In October 2024, BASF signed a memorandum of understanding (MoU) with AM Green to explore and develop business opportunities for producing low-carbon chemicals exclusively using renewable energy in India. This partnership includes a joint feasibility study on low-carbon chemical production and a non-binding letter of intent for BASF to purchase up to 100,000 tons annually of renewable-energy-produced ammonia from AM Green's facilities.

In January 2024, LyondellBasell announced an agreement to acquire a 35% interest in Saudi Arabia-based National Petrochemical Industrial Company (NATPET) from Alujain Corporation for approximately $500 million. This acquisition is expected to strengthen LyondellBasell's polypropylene business by providing access to advantageous feedstocks.

In May 2023, Dow and New Energy Blue announced a long-term supply agreement to develop renewable plastic materials from corn residue. This agreement aims to produce bio-based ethylene, which will help reduce carbon emissions in plastic production.
